Portfolio Production Module

In class at college on the 19th of November we received a new module centered around the production of a portfolio. The Portfolio must contain roughly 15 - 20 images which will be based on a central theme throughout. I have chosen the theme of Men's fashion photography and I will then break this theme down into several sub-themes. My initial ideas so far consist of:
  • Grunge
  • Formalwear/Tailoring
  • Prints
  • Denim
  • Heritage/Vintage Clothing
  • Knitwear
Using sub-themes in this way will help to break the portfolio up, I also plan to use different lighting and backgrounds with each of the sub-themes, for example: Grunge to be shot in natural lighting at a location that could be desolate and abandoned.

Within the portfolio I will use different layouts following the visit to Brighton Road studios and the advice received from Mark Taylor on how the layout of the portfolio should change every few pages or so to keep the viewer interested, I plan to use a mixture of white borders, double page spreads along with single images however as I am focusing within fashion detail shots of the outfit worn by the model would also be an interesting feature to add.

To give myself targets for the upcoming weeks, I will research into photographers in the field of Fashion Photography and in particular fashion shoots that have been shot with male models, I will also look into portfolio layouts and themes.
